I HAVE AN EMBEDDED JPG PICTURE IN AN INDESIGN FLYER. IT IS RGB AND I WANT TO CHANGE IT TO CYMK. I KNOW I COULD RE-INSERT THE PICTURE FROM THE ORIGINAL BUT IS THERE A WAY TO EDIT IT FROM IN DESIGN. LINKS WORK GREAT BUT THIS IS EMBEDDED? THANKS
 
When InDesign prints or exports PDF, RGB images can be automatically converted to CMYK. But this is a reckless way to convert.

Your best option is to relink the image so that you can edit the original in Photoshop.
